Honor MagicOS 11 Promises Double the Smoothness and Advanced Dual Architecture

Honor has officially initiated the MagicOS 11 closed beta testing program, allowing early testers and tipsters to examine its refined user interface, operational fluidity, and overall performance enhancements. The upcoming software update aims to deliver a significantly more seamless user experience compared to its predecessor.

Innovative Dual Architecture for Superior Performance

Industry insiders have revealed that MagicOS 11 is built upon a powerful dual architecture designed to increase overall system smoothness by two times over previous software versions. This breakthrough approach focuses heavily on advanced graphics rendering and intelligent resource allocation.

The first core component, known as the Luminous or Flowing Light architecture, serves as the foundation for unified visual rendering. By integrating spatio-temporal rendering reuse and optimizing GPU algorithms, the system achieves much smoother and more responsive graphical performance.

Spatio-temporal rendering reuse is an advanced graphics technique that recycles lighting and shadow calculations from adjacent pixels (spatial reuse) as well as previous frames (temporal reuse). This significantly reduces the computational workload required per pixel, making real-time illumination much more efficient while minimizing visual noise and conserving battery power.

As a direct result of these optimizations, interface elements such as system animations, application launches, and multi-finger gestures remain remarkably fluid. Furthermore, the architecture ensures that high-fidelity visual effects do not compromise device endurance.

Complementing the graphics engine is the Hummingbird architecture, which handles deep system-level scheduling. This ensures a consistent, user-centric experience across Honor's entire product lineup.
